Description

AI Translation Available

Unitree G1 EDU firmware through 1.5.2 contains multiple chained vulnerabilities in the BLE GATT server and WiFi provisioning stack that allow unauthenticated proximate attackers to achieve root code execution without pairing or credentials by exploiting an unquoted heredoc variable in the WiFi provisioning script and a buffer overflow in the SSID chunk accumulator. Attackers can send crafted BLE writes to overflow a fixed BSS buffer across BLE connections, corrupting an adjacent mainloop function pointer dispatch entry that is subsequently invoked by the cleanup path passing attacker-controlled data to system() as uid 0.
